2016-04-03 8 views
2

Bunun gibi sorulara birkaç yanıt gördüm, ancak hiçbir şey çalışmıyor gibi görünüyor.ng-show yönergesi doğru ancak boş <img> numaralı aygıtta döndürme

ion-list numaralı görüntüde, ng-show Angular yönergesini kullanarak İyonik uygulama tarafından erişilmesi gereken bir görüntü var. Makinemde yerel olarak çalışıyorum, bunlar mükemmel bir şekilde yükleniyor. Bununla birlikte, iPhone 5'lerime dağıtıldığında, gösterilen her şey bir dizi boş görüntüdür. Testlerimde, <i> etiketlerinin dışına yerleştirilen ve yerine src ve ng-if yerine ng-src'u kullanması gereken ikinci bir grubu da dahil ettim.

Hiçbir şey işe yaramıyor. İşte geçerli HTML: Ben bir günün büyük bir bölümünde bu mücadele ettik ve ben bu süre içinde bu daha büyük sorunların tespit ettik

<img class="padding-basic-right" ng-src="img/love.png" width="48px" ng-if="track.loved"> 
<img class="padding-basic-right" ng-src="img/skip.png" width="48px" ng-if="!track.loved"> 

<i class="icon icon-accessory"> 
    <img class="padding-basic-right" src="img/love.png" width="48px" ng-show="track.loved"> 
    <img class="padding-basic-right" src="img/skip.png" width="48px" ng-show="!track.loved"> 
</i> 

View on iOS Device (iOS 9.3) View on Safari 9.1

. Neyin yanlış gidiyor?

cevap

0

Çözüm buldu: PNG kullanmıyor. Görünüşe göre ng-show, PNG dosyalarını göstermeyecek, ancak JPG'ler ve SVG'lerle bunu yapmaktan mutluluk duyar.

Şaşkın ama şimdi düzeltildi.

İlgili konular